		<description><![CDATA[[...] HTML5 Responsive WordPress Framework: Reverie &#124; Greepit Reverie Framework is an extremely versatile HTML5 responsive WordPress framework based on ZURB’s Foundation framework, a powerful tool for building prototypes on any kind of devices. Reverie follows HTML5 Boilerplate standard and is hNews microformat ready. It is optimized for Search Engine while at the same time improve readability. [...]]]></description>
